Text
The court shall fix a time for the
first hearing upon said petition. Notice directed to such owner of the filing of the
petition and its object and containing a description of the property and of the time
and place of the first hearing shall be published by such corporation in one or more
newspapers of general circulation in the state of Colorado once a week for six
weeks prior to the time set for the first hearing. At least two weeks before the time
set for the first hearing, a copy of said notice shall be served on any party who is in
actual possession of the land, and, in case the state is the owner, on the attorney
general, and, in case the United States is the owner, on the United States attorney
